Transaction d0c43e91af6023f1cab0b2ebb90ca17cb1df808a5bb1f21bdf663c34979366e1
1 Input
1 Output
-
d0c43e91af6023f1cab0b2ebb90ca17cb1df808a5bb1f21bdf663c34979366e1:0
- value
- 1541383
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4630fe7a34b307230e16db07037749bb4d95e7b3 OP_EQUAL
- address
- 3869v8yXbqsB4qP9bq8i3MqoPKrKbypsEC